The death of Korean fir (Abies koreana) affects soil symbiotic fungal microbiome: Preliminary findings

The population of the Korean fir, Abies koreana, is declining at an accelerating rate, and the average mortality rate in 2019 exceeded 36.43% on Mt. Hallasan in Jeju Island, Republic of Korea.
